He draws heavily from Deuteronomy 8:18, which states that it is God who gives the power to get wealth, establishing His covenant. For Oyedepo, prosperity is not a matter of luck or chance; it is a covenant practice. A major pillar of his argument is the concept of the "Abrahamic Covenant." He teaches that through the finished work of Christ on the cross, believers have been redeemed from the curse of the law (which includes poverty) and ushered into the blessings of Abraham, which include wealth, health, and victory.

In the landscape of modern Pentecostalism, few voices are as distinct and authoritative on the subject of wealth as Dr. David Oyedepo, the presiding bishop of the Living Faith Church Worldwide (Winners' Chapel). His book, widely circulated as Understanding Financial Prosperity (and related titles like The Law of Prosperity and Breaking Financial Hardship ), serves as a manual for many Christians seeking to transcend poverty.
Finally, the text bridges the gap between the supernatural and the practical. While faith is the engine, stewardship and hard work are the wheels. Oyedepo encourages financial planning, discipline in spending, and the pursuit of excellence in one's profession or business. He argues that God blesses the "work of the hands," meaning that spiritual devotion cannot replace professional diligence. Beyond the tithe, the book highlights the power of sacrificial giving. Sacrificial offerings are acts of giving that "cost" the giver something significant. Oyedepo emphasizes that such offerings often provoke supernatural breakthroughs, citing biblical examples like King Solomon, whose extravagant offerings resulted in unprecedented wealth and wisdom. 3.
